NextEra Energy has announced Key Leadership appointments

NextEra Energy, Inc. has announced two key leadership appointments. The company has appointed Kirk Crews as executive vice president and chief risk officer, NextEra Energy.

Brian Bolster is appointed as the new Executive Vice President of Finance and Chief Financial Officer (CFO) at NextEra Energy, succeeding Kirk Crews in his current position.

Additionally, both will be members of the senior leadership team and report directly to John Ketchum, chairman and chief executive officer, NextEra Energy additionally the appointment are effective immediately.

Kirk Crews assumed roles as vice president, controller, and chief accounting officer upon joining the company in April 2016. Before his tenure here, he accrued over 12 years of experience at Deloitte.

He holds a Bachelor of Science in accounting with a minor in leadership studies from the University of Richmond.

Brian Bolster transitions to NextEra Energy from Goldman Sachs, where he amassed nearly 25 years of experience. He began his journey at the energy and power group of Goldman Sachs as an associate in 1999, ascended to the role of managing director in 2007, and attained partnership status in 2012.

He holds a Bachelor of Arts in government and an MBA and a Juris Doctor from Georgetown University.
